About Harbour Court

Harbour Court is a purpose-built student accommodation located on Anchor Road, Bristol. It is less than a 15-minute walk from the Bristol uni accommodation and University of the West England. It offers great amenities such as private outdoor courtyard, social space, personal flat screen TV, parcel delivery service, cycle storage and Wi-Fi. They provide en-suite rooms in cluster flats and self-contained studios.

One can choose from either an en-suite room in cluster flats or a self-contained studio apartment at Harbour Court Bristol. If you choose an en-suite room in a cluster flat, you will have your own bedroom with en-suite shower room, work and storage area. However, you will have a shared fully fitted kitchenette and living area with flat screen TV. So, you can try out new forms of exercising in your room or socialize with your flatmates while watching TV in the living area. Harbour Court student accommodation also provides self-contained studios wherein you will have your own private fully furnished bedroom with bathroom, study, kitchen and lounge area. So, you can invite your friends or a sleepover or make a healthy breakfast in your kitchen area. Harbour Court Bristol provides a private outdoor courtyard where one can chit chat with friends while sitting in the sun or socialize with fellow residents in the social space. Harbour Court student accommodation also offers a special parcel delivery service so you can binge on online shopping and your items will be delivered to your room or if you plan to bring your cycle along with you, you can easily park it on-site without a care in the world. Harbour Court Bristol also offers on-site Wi-Fi which one can utilize to watch ‘Tarot’ videos on YouTube or be in touch with your near and dear ones. One doesn’t need to panic in a new environment as Harbour Court student accommodation provides 24/7 CCTV and on-site management and maintenance team to solve all your queries.

Payment Info

Booking Deposit of £250 to confirm your booking.

This is converted into a refundable security deposit at the start of your tenancy.

Rent Payments

Full Payment

3 Installment

Booking Info

You get 14-days cool off period (Free cancellation period) from the time you book your room to cancel your booking. If you cancel within the 14-days period, you will get a full refund of your deposit.

If you are outside the 14-days cool off period, you may cancel, but are required to find a replacement tenant. Until a suitable replacement is found, you may not be released from the tenancy agreement and are liable to pay the rent.

Can I live with my friends?

Absolutely! Just ensure you include their names on your application and, availability permitting, we will allocate you all to the same flat.

Can I choose who I share with?
As part of your application you are asked if you have certain preferences in people you wish to share with, such as gender of flatmates.  You can also add any other preferences on your application such as year of study etc.

Is there a booking fee?
No, we do not charge a booking fee, just a refundable deposit at the time of booking.

How much is the deposit and when do I need to pay this?
The deposit is £250.00 and is payable at the time of making your application. Your deposit will be held by a Deposit Scheme details of which will be sent directly to you after your deposit has been lodged with them.

What is a guarantor?
A guarantor is someone who will fulfil your contractual obligations if you fail to do so - this includes paying any rent or other monies owed to us if they are not paid by you. Your guarantor must be over the age of 18 and have been based in the UK for last 3 years. You must supply proof of residence which could be either a Household or Council Tax bill.

Why does the guarantor have to have been a UK resident for last 3 years?
This allows us to conduct an appropriate credit check.

What is the next stage after booking?
After you have made your booking we will allocate you a room and send you tenancy documents to sign. Anyone over the age if 18 can witness the signatures.  The witness is signing to verify that the signatures of both you and your guarantor are genuine and that you have both signed the tenancy.

Do I need to return all 3 copies of the tenancy?
Yes, we need all three copies returned so we, as landlord’s agent, can complete the signatures on the documents. Once completed we will return the Tenant and Guarantor copies to you.

Can I extend my contract length?
On all sites offering a 43 or 44-week tenancy extensions are possible, please contact your site accommodation office for more information.

Are utilities included in the rent?
Utility costs are included in the rent at an allowance of £350.00 per Tenant per Residential Period

Are TV licences included in the rent?
TV licences are not included in the rent.
